## Onboarding: Splitcaster Assignment Service

Splitcaster assigns users to experiment arms deterministically by hashing the user ID with the experiment salt, so repeated calls return stable assignments. Maintainers should know that the assignment endpoint is internal-only and sits behind the Gatehouse mesh; all callers authenticate with a service key scoped to read assignments and write exposure events. Local development runs against the staging ring, which uses a separate shared credential. The staging key you will need is below.

app token of fajop-fahif = qvz4-AnML

## Artifact Signing — Nightly Reindex

Heads up: the Pondermill search reindex runs nightly and ships a fresh index bundle to the query tier. Since the bundle is executed-adjacent (it includes ranking config), we sign it like any other artifact. The reindex job verifies the signature before swapping indexes, so a bad bundle just gets dropped. For review purposes, the current signing key is listed here.

rollout seal: bky9_2369ZXVnu

**Leadership Review Briefing — Inventory Write-Down**

For branch managers of Dunmore Fastenings.

Following the annual stock audit, we will record a write-down against the Corvex bracket range, reflecting obsolescence after the Series 4 redesign. The adjustment covers slow-moving stock held at the Aldenbrook and Pressley warehouses. Branch-level figures will be circulated separately, and disposal guidance follows next week. A confidential note on related business plans is set out immediately below.

board note of tagug-hahag: Praionax Logistics is in early talks to buy Julaxek Group for about $36.3 million. The Julmir launch date is March 1, and nothing goes to the press before then.

**PR: Add allocation-interval sampling to VramScope**

This change adds periodic sampling of per-stream GPU allocations in VramScope so the on-call can diagnose fragmentation on the Quillhaven inference fleet without a full heap dump. Sampling is off by default and gated behind a runtime flag; overhead measured under 0.4% at the defaults. The tuning constants used in this PR are listed below.

limits module of taweg-kaguf:
QUOTAS = {
    "holael": 2,
    "wenath": 1,
    "ralath": 2,
    "ulaath": 2,
}